SPECIFICATIONS

Parameters
Data Interface SPI
Differential Output No
Voltage - Supply, Analog 5V
Settling Time 16μs (Typ)
Input Bit Code BINARY
INL/DNL (LSB) ±1 (Max), ±1 (Max)
Input Format SERIAL
Number of D/A Converters 1
Analog Output Voltage-Max 5V
Height Seated (Max) 4.572mm
Length 9.375mm
Width 7.62mm
RoHS Status ROHS3 Compliant
Factory Lead Time 10 Weeks
Mounting Type Through Hole
Package / Case 8-DIP (0.300, 7.62mm)
Surface Mount NO
Operating Temperature -40°C~85°C
Packaging Tube
Published 1997
JESD-609 Code e3
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
ECCN Code EAR99
Terminal Finish Matte Tin (Sn)
Subcategory Other Converters
Technology CMOS
Terminal Position DUAL
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 5V
Terminal Pitch 2.54mm
Base Part Number MAX535
Pin Count 8
JESD-30 Code R-PDIP-T8
Output Type Voltage - Buffered
Power Supplies 5V
Number of Bits 13
Supply Current-Max 0.4mA
Architecture R-2R
Converter Type D/A CONVERTER
Reference Type External
